As mentioned above, I have actually experienced therapy as both a client and a company. After I received my Master’s in Social Work, I spent 6 years making a living as a medical social worker. I never quite accumulated enough monitored hours to get my license, so I worked under the assistance of a licensed supervisor at the websites where I offered therapy. In various settings, I provided private and group treatment, crisis assessment, intervention and medical diagnosis. With time, I discovered what worked and what didn’t work for a range of different clients.

I’ve likewise learnt more about what works in treatment and what doesn’t from the perspective of a client. I had my first formal experience as a treatment customer from 2015 to 2016, when a Jungian therapist assisted me get through a period of significant career and general life shift. I participated in traditional treatment sessions in her lovely downtown office loaded with mid-century furnishings and antique carpets. The work I did with her helped me better comprehend myself, release unhealthy relationship patterns, and become more confident, imaginative, and expressive.

The sign-up procedure for is actually quite long: it took me about 20 to 30 minutes to complete, so make certain you reserve time to complete it because if you stop mid-sign-up and exit your internet browser, it will not conserve your answers and you’ll need to start all over again.

You can register by clicking any of the green buttons on the homepage, which will ask you to verify what type of therapy you’re interested in, though as we stated prior to if you click anything besides talk treatment, you’ll be rerouted to one of’s other websites.
From there, you’ll be asked a series of questions in an intake survey about your gender identity, age, sexual orientation, and relationship status. In detailing your sexual orientation, you are provided the options of directly, gay, lesbian, bi/pan, “Choose not to say”, “Questioning”, queer, asexual, “I don’t understand”, and “Other”.

During the intake questionnaire, if you answer that your religion is Christian, you will be asked “Would you like to be matched with a Christian-based therapist?”

If you address that you determine with a different religion, you will not get asked if you want to match with a therapist of that faith. I attempted answering this concern 3 times, each time saying I was from a various religious beliefs, and never ever got that very same follow-up.

After the concerns about your identity and spiritual affiliation, you will be asked to finish concerns about your psychological health history, such as whether you have actually ever been in treatment prior to and what led you to treatment today. Alternatives for what led you to treatment consist of “I’ve been feeling depressed”, “My state of mind is interfering with my job/school performance”, “I am grieving”, and 10 other options. You will be asked what your expectations are from your therapist, such as a therapist who listens, explores your past, teaches your brand-new skills, appoints you homework, and more.

The platform will ask you to rank your present physical health and consuming practices from excellent, fair, and poor.

Then, it will ask you if you are experiencing overwhelming sadness or depression. Following this, there will be a couple of concerns from the Patient Health Survey, or the PHQ-9, an evaluation utilized to screen for anxiety.

You will be asked if you are presently utilized in addition to how frequently you drink alcohol. Other screening concerns towards the end include if you have any issues with intimacy and when the last time you thought of suicide was– if ever.

In addition to anxiety, it asks you if you are experiencing anxiety or anxiety attack, or chronic discomfort. Other market questions include how you would rank your present financial status on the same great, fair, or poor scale.

Just how much does therapy price?

Traditional in person treatment commonly sets you back $150-250 per session, while online therapy varies from $60-90 per week (billed every four weeks). With face-to-face therapy, you’re spending for one online therapy session per week, and you generally can not contact your therapist in between sessions. With online therapy, you’re paying for one live therapy session per week, as well as the capability to message your therapist 24/7. With BetterHelp treatment, therapists commonly check their messages one or two times a day.
